In Aug 2023 we visited Portugal for the first time, staying 10 nights and travelling by train:
- Porto - 4 nights. (3 would have sufficed, but the extra day helped us recover from jet lag as we arrived from N. America).
- Coimbra - 2 nights.
- Lisbon - 4 nights with day trips to Sintra and Belem. (A day trip to Sintra with no overnight stay was sufficient for us.)

Not sure if I would stay in Sintra for three nights, but I’m not a huge fan due to the crowds. In late May/ early June, they will be significant. I’ve read of people staying 1-2 nights and enjoying it after the crowds leave, though. If you don’t want to extend your time in Lisbon, Coimbra is an easy stop on the train and is nice for a couple of nights. That gives you an opportunity to see a smaller city without the huge crowds of Sintra. Tomar is another possibility but more challenging by public transport.
